Vulkan and Mojo Challenge Nvidia CUDA
©Lev Selector

Vulkan, a cross-platform GPU API from the gaming industry, and Mojo, a Python-like language developed by Chris Lattner's Modular, are challenging Nvidia's CUDA in the deep learning space. Vulkan allows large language models (LLMs) to operate on any hardware, while Mojo achieves CUDA-level performance with significantly less code. Qualcomm recently acquired Modular for approximately $4 billion, highlighting the growing interest in these technologies.

llama.cpp b10057 release focuses on SYCL fixes

The b10057 release of llama.cpp targets critical SYCL-related issues, enhancing the stability of its computation kernels. A significant fix addresses a row calculation error when K_QUANTS_PER_ITERATION is set to 1, ensuring more accurate results. Additionally, the update corrects the processing of reordered q5_k kernels, which is crucial for maintaining performance integrity. These improvements, contributed by Intel's Todd Malsbary, are designed to bolster the accuracy and efficiency of SYCL operations. While no new features are introduced, the release strengthens the existing framework, providing developers with a more reliable environment for SYCL-based computations.

llama.cpp b10063 Release Expands Platform Support

The latest b10063 release of llama.cpp continues its trend of broadening platform compatibility, now including support for Vulkan on Ubuntu and Windows, as well as ROCm 7.2 on Ubuntu. This update ensures that developers working across diverse hardware configurations can leverage llama.cpp's capabilities more effectively. Notably, the release maintains its focus on providing robust support for both CPU and GPU environments, including CUDA and OpenVINO. While no groundbreaking features are introduced, the expansion of supported platforms signifies llama.cpp's commitment to being a versatile tool for AI developers.
